Food crisis looming: Millions could face starvation (Karar)
Karar published an article stating how tens of tons of food is wasted in the world every year, and millions of people struggle with hunger. The phrase “climate change is a growing threat to the food system” was used in IFPRI’s 2022 Global Food Policy Report. In the report, which noted that climate change adaptation is urgent and feasible for the food system, it was warned that food production, distribution and consumption practices should be adapted to climate change. It was stated that the changes in the frequency and severity of droughts and floods put farmers in a difficult situation, and it was recorded that it also made it difficult to raise crops and animals.
